WebThere are a few general ways that germs travel in healthcare settings – through contact (i.e., touching), sprays and splashes, inhalation, and sharps injuries (i.e., when someone is accidentally stuck with a used needle or sharp instrument). WebCommon infectious diseases caused by viruses: Common cold. The flu (influenza). COVID-19. Stomach flu (gastroenteritis). Hepatitis. Respiratory syncytial virus (RSV). Common infectious diseases caused by bacteria: Strep throat. Salmonella. Tuberculosis. Whooping cough (pertussis).
WebSep 30, 2016 · Sneezing, runny noses, coughing or other droplets of secretions can be ways of spreading germs. These germs can land in a person’s mouth, eye or nose and can also be inhaled.
